Lets compare vitamin content per 100 calories of Pineapple vs Dried Beechnuts:
100 calories of Pineapple have 3 times more Vitamin B1, 6.6 times more Vitamin B3, 2.7 times more Vitamin B5, 1.9 times more Vitamin B6, 1.8 times more Vitamin B9 and 35.5 times more Vitamin C than Dried Beechnuts.
Both Pineapple and Dried Beechnuts provide similar amounts of Vitamin B2 per 100 calories.
100 calories of Dried Beechnuts have insufficient amounts of Vitamin B3
Both Raw Pineapple as well as Dried Beechnuts have insufficient amounts of Vitamin A and Vitamin B12 in 100 calories.
Comparing minerals per 100 calories for Pineapple vs Dried Beechnuts:
100 calories of Pineapple have 149.8 times more Calcium, 1.9 times more Copper, 1.4 times more Iron, more Magnesium, 8 times more Manganese, more Phosphorus, 1.2 times more Potassium, 3.8 times more Zinc and 150.1 times more Water than Dried Beechnuts.
100 calories of Dried Beechnuts lack sufficient amounts of Calcium, Magnesium, Phosphorus and Zinc
Comparison of macro-nutrients per 100 calories:
100 calories of Pineapple have 4.5 times more Carbohydrate than Dried Beechnuts.
While 100 kcal of Dried Beechnuts contain 36.2 times more Fat, 55.2 times more Saturated Fat, 8.7 times more Omega 3 and 69.4 times more Omega 6 than Raw Pineapple.
Both Pineapple and Dried Beechnuts offer comparable quantities of Energy per 100 calories.
100 calories of Pineapple provide inadequate amounts of Omega 6
Both Raw Pineapple as well as Dried Beechnuts provide inadequate amounts of Protein in 100 calories.
